Ordinals
beta
Address bc1qyp5tc7hks59sad0lj9kzywsc9pxuc9whxqcf63
sat balance
178946
outputs
9c8d7adddadc767be0b3a9d340c80ce1c4c8f7507a42208eb46a009c6d84e54e:1